SEA is around 23 kms (14 miles) from central Seattle. If you're catching a taxi, driving or ride-sharing from the centre, it'll take 25 minutes or so to get there, depending on the traffic. If you're planning to take public transport, expect the journey time to be around 35 minutes.

Getting from Roatan Juan Manuel Galvez Airport (RTB) to central Roatan
Roatan Juan Manuel Galvez Airport is around 8 kms (5 miles) from the centre of Roatan. It takes around 20 minutes or so to get to the city by car.
It takes around 30 minutes to get there using public transport.

The best time to fly from Seattle to Roatan Juan Manuel Galvez Airport (RTB)
March is the most popular month for flights from Seattle to Roatan Juan Manuel Galvez Airport (RTB). Visit Roatan in December if you'd rather avoid peak season.
Book a Seattle to RTB plane ticket departing in August if you're eager to visit the city during its warmest month. Expect temperatures in Roatan to range from 25ºC to 29ºC.
If you'd rather travel in cooler conditions, look for a cheap ticket from Seattle to Roatan Juan Manuel Galvez Airport in January when temperatures are between 21ºC and 26ºC.

Explore more of Honduras
Roatan has plenty going for it, but there are so many other corners of Honduras just waiting to be discovered. Around 257 kms (160 miles) south of Roatan, a visit to Tegucigalpa will keep your itinerary busy. Start with leading attractions like Cuevas de arte rupestre, Saint Francis Church and Basilica of Our Lady of Suyapa.
Around 177 kms (110 miles) southwest of Roatan, San Pedro Sula is another essential stop in Honduras. Experience major highlights starting with Museo de Antropologia e Historia, Zizima Eco Water Park and Centro Cultural Sampedrano.
